Abstract

An electrode wire (20) is withdrawn from a pay-off spool (22), passed around guide rolls (24-30) to a machining span (32), and finally wound up on a take-up spool (40). The electrode wire (20) is guided in such a way that it always moves in the same plane at right angles to the axes, both when being wound up on the take-up spool (40) and when being unwound from the pay-off spool (22). Both spools (22, 40) are supported on a common carrier member (50) which is displaceable in axial direction of the spools (22, 40). A measuring device (70) is disposed between the pay-off spool (22) and the first guide roll (24) to detect deviations of the position of the electrode wire (20) from a predetermined position. The carrier member (50) is connected to a slide drive (60) which corrects any deviation detected of the position of the electrode wire (20) being unwound from the pay-off spool (22) by axially shifting the carrier member (50). Thus it also makes sure that the spent electrode wire (20) is wound up properly on the take-up spool (40).
